Output 38641dd7fd8065f2e59a44d021acc4fb5e0b1364e81ab5f771bac99958931530:0

value
27846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b44720bec2f7f62c51e3a939233a1ff98fa4d041 OP_EQUAL
address
3J8Em8KrZct6ynrXqJNLcYTmehfA5pDLTP
transaction
38641dd7fd8065f2e59a44d021acc4fb5e0b1364e81ab5f771bac99958931530
spent
true